When I was first considering a reset, the other contenders before I found VC were OGI Ltd. and Studio 311

OGI (Osnat Gad, NYC) has lots of continuous floral designs and beautiful stack rings. This was the first runner up to my VC set, only I would have had it made in platinum: OGI floral band . The flowers are hand burnished into the band, and are more abstract than the flowers on VC rings.The best pics I have seen of OGI are at Michael C Fina and, oddly enough, on amazon.com.

Studio 311 is based out of Napa, I think. Their rings are hand carved in wax and then cast, and the designs are a lot like celtic bands. They are very casual, and I really liked the the "Garden Gate" set you can see here at Artisan wedding rings . They look chunky in the pics but are really nice in person. The "starry night" set also looks absolutely awful in the pictures but really is nice in person. The thing that really bugged me about these rings is that the only head the company puts on the rings is a semi bezel, which was definitely not for me.
